A U.S. District Court judge, Fred Biery, has temporarily barred ICE from deporting or transferring 5‑year‑old Liam Conejo Ramos and his father, Adrian Alexander Conejo Arias, who were arrested in Minnesota and are being held together at the Dilley family detention center in Texas while litigation and their pending immigration cases proceed. The case has drawn national scrutiny amid dueling accounts—DHS says the father fled and “abandoned” the child and the mother refused custody, while school officials, the family’s attorney and neighbors allege agents used the boy as “bait”—and has prompted protests and calls for congressional action.
